Thomas Hart Benton (painter)

Thomas Hart Benton

Thomas Hart Benton also Tom Benton (born April 15, 1889 in Neosho , Missouri , † January 19, 1975 in Kansas City , Missouri) was an American painter. He is considered a representative of American regionalism and muralism . His cartoon-like paintings depict everyday scenes from the Midwest , particularly rural images of pre-industrial agricultural life.

He was a teacher in New York at the Art Students League , one of his students was Jackson Pollock .

Early years

Thomas Hart Benton was born as the grandson of the former US Senator of the same name, Thomas Hart Benton . His father was also a lawyer and congressman . He spent his childhood in both Missouri and Washington, DC He rebelled against his parents' wishes to pursue a career in politics and became more interested in the arts. As a teenager , he drew cartoons for the local newspaper of Joplin (Missouri) , the Joplin American .

education

In 1907 Benton enrolled at the Art Institute of Chicago , but in 1909 he moved to Paris , where he continued his education at the Académie Julian . In Paris, Benton met other North American artists such as Diego Rivera and Stanton Macdonald-Wright , a representative of synchromism . Wright's influence gave Benton's work strong synchromistic features.

Teaching

Benton taught at the Art Students League in New York. Jackson Pollock was one of his students (from 1929 to 1931).

Memberships

In 1942 Thomas Hart Benton was accepted into the American Academy of Arts and Letters . In 1956 he was elected a member ( NA ) of the National Academy of Design .
